If You Break: An Urban Fantasy Ménage Romance (The Redeemed Book 1) Kindle Edition

4.4 4.4 out of 5 stars 128 ratings

From bestselling dark romance author J Rose, writing under the fantasy pen name Jessalyn Thorn, comes a dark and steamy tale of secret societies, fated mates and powerful immortal beings.

Death is just the beginning.
Welcome to your afterlife.


I’ve spent my entire life in the shadows. Alone. Abandoned. Afraid. The years of mindless abuse didn’t matter to me as long as I kept my sister safe.

Until that night, when everything changed as I bled to death in the darkness. My fight was over.

Then I woke up.
Terrified, scarred… but alive.

Forced back into a body I’ve spent years longing to escape, I’m initiated into the world's best kept secret. The undead society of The Redeemed.

A motley collection of lost causes resurrected by a mysterious force, these impossible creatures have spent a millennium hiding their wealth and power.

But with enemies circling and a civil war brewing, this strange new world is teetering on the verge of collapse.

They say I’m their saviour. The ultimate weapon. All I want is to run, but I can’t abandon the two halves of my soul that claimed me the moment our eyes locked.

I’m the key to ending it all.
If I live long enough to tell the tale.

Author’s Note: If You Break (The Redeemed #1) is an urban fantasy ménage romance and book one in The Redeemed series.

About the Author

Jessalyn Thorn is the alter ego of bestselling dark romance author, J Rose.

A lover of all things twisted and depraved, Jessalyn writes complex, fantastical worlds set in the grittiness of reality. Combining darkness, magic and sin, her strong heroines and swoonworthy alphamales will have you hooked from start to finish.

I have very much enjoyed this author’s other works (if you haven’t read them, you definitely should), so I was excited to follow her fantasy route. Now, the premise was interesting. I liked the undead dead with some supernatural abilities within a secret world within our world. There was action, there was romance and there was betrayal. It was fairly predictable at times, and it was slow and yet fast at the same time. It’s hard to describe, but I’m sure you know what I mean.

I didn’t mind the FMC, I didn’t connect with her much, but, she was probably my favorite character. The MMCs, they were OK but I think we need to get to know them. I do like that they have their own pasts, separate and together, that they need to overcome in order to form a cohesive relationship. That growth will definitely be interesting in the next book. I would have liked to know more about the villains and how they came to be so there’s a better understanding for why they are acting the way that they are.

We are thrown into the middle of a war and it feels like there are pieces missing. This was a decent introduction, and I think that once we see motives, learn about the past, and more about this prophecy, then I will feel more invested.

This has the building blocks to be an interesting and different series. I think we just need to experience more so that we can fully immerse ourselves and understand why certain things are important. With this foundation, the next book will most likely be a good sequel. We’re left on a decent cliffhanger and I’m expecting a lot of hurt, betrayal, revelations, and events we don’t see coming.
